Therefore, some men also feel stinging when urinating, and some people also have yellow urine and foamy plastic. What is the reason for stinging pain in the urethra after urinating in men? Men feel stinging pain when urinating at the urethra. This is usually caused by urethral infection. Urinary infection is closely related to drinking alcohol, eating spicy food, and holding urine. It is also closely related to drinking less water. If this symptom occurs, it is recommended to do a routine urine test to see the total white blood cell count in the urine. If the total white blood cell count in the urine is high, then it can be diagnosed as a urethral infection. Of course, chronic prostatitis in men can also cause this kind of tingling. If the urine test is normal, you can do a semen test to determine whether it is prostatitis, and then carry out targeted treatment.
